I chanced upon this adult bird feeding an immature with grass seeds at the vacant lot beside our house in Paranaque yesterday. Light was flat due to the overcast skies, but the noise made by the immature as it begged its parent for food was enough provocation for me to take out my birding gear from its bag. Scaly-Breasted Munia ( Lonchura punctulata, adult and immature) Shooting info - Paranaque City, Philippines, September 30, 2012, 7D + 500 f4 L IS + 1.4x TC II, 700 mm, f/5.6, ISO 400, 1/640 sec, manual exposure in available light, hand held, near full frame resized to 1500x1000.

Thanks, Ramon, Ely, Michael, Ariel and Tirso! This one was trying to feed on the next Munia generation. It chased away the Munias, so it became my subject instead. I got it just as it started to rain (raindrops are visible in front and at the back of the bird), and the predator looked up the sky possibly to check out the rainclouds. Brown Shrike ( Lanius cristatus, migrant) Shooting Info - Paranaque City, Philippines, October 2, 2012, 7D + 500 f4 IS + Canon 1.4x TC II, 700 mm, f/6.3, ISO 800, 1/320 sec, hand held, manual exposure in available light, uncropped full frame resized to 1500x1000.
